Subject: [Bluez-devel] bluetooth drivers : kmalloc to kzalloc conversion
Date: Sun, 17 Sep 2006 17:54:25 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<6b4e42d10609171754q7c7335f9pfab703d6b746236b@mail.gmail.com> (raw)
Tested by compiling with $make allmodconfig; make
Signed off by Om Narasimhan <om.turyx@gmail.com>
drivers/bluetooth/bfusb.c | 2 +-
drivers/bluetooth/hci_usb.c | 11 +++++------
2 files changed, 6 insertions(+), 7 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/bluetooth/bfusb.c b/drivers/bluetooth/bfusb.c
index 23f9621..9772d8c 100644
--- a/drivers/bluetooth/bfusb.c
+++ b/drivers/bluetooth/bfusb.c
@@ -588,7 +588,7 @@ static int bfusb_load_firmware(struct bf
bfusb->udev->toggle[0] = bfusb->udev->toggle[1] = 0;
- buf = kmalloc(BFUSB_MAX_BLOCK_SIZE + 3, GFP_ATOMIC);
+ buf = kzalloc(BFUSB_MAX_BLOCK_SIZE + 3, GFP_ATOMIC);
if (!buf) {
BT_ERR("Can't allocate memory chunk for firmware");
return -ENOMEM;
diff --git a/drivers/bluetooth/hci_usb.c b/drivers/bluetooth/hci_usb.c
index e2d4bea..2274248 100644
--- a/drivers/bluetooth/hci_usb.c
+++ b/drivers/bluetooth/hci_usb.c
@@ -147,10 +147,9 @@ static struct usb_device_id blacklist_id
static struct _urb *_urb_alloc(int isoc, gfp_t gfp)
{
- struct _urb *_urb = kmalloc(sizeof(struct _urb) +
+ struct _urb *_urb = kzalloc(sizeof(struct _urb) +
sizeof(struct usb_iso_packet_descriptor) * isoc, gfp);
if (_urb) {
- memset(_urb, 0, sizeof(*_urb));
usb_init_urb(&_urb->urb);
}
return _urb;
@@ -220,7 +219,7 @@ static int hci_usb_intr_rx_submit(struct
size = le16_to_cpu(husb->intr_in_ep->desc.wMaxPacketSize);
- buf = kmalloc(size, GFP_ATOMIC);
+ buf = kzalloc(size, GFP_ATOMIC);
if (!buf)
return -ENOMEM;
@@ -255,7 +254,7 @@ static int hci_usb_bulk_rx_submit(struct
int err, pipe, size = HCI_MAX_FRAME_SIZE;
void *buf;
- buf = kmalloc(size, GFP_ATOMIC);
+ buf = kzalloc(size, GFP_ATOMIC);
if (!buf)
return -ENOMEM;
@@ -296,7 +295,7 @@ static int hci_usb_isoc_rx_submit(struct
mtu = le16_to_cpu(husb->isoc_in_ep->desc.wMaxPacketSize);
size = mtu * HCI_MAX_ISOC_FRAMES;
- buf = kmalloc(size, GFP_ATOMIC);
+ buf = kzalloc(size, GFP_ATOMIC);
if (!buf)
return -ENOMEM;
@@ -471,7 +470,7 @@ static inline int hci_usb_send_ctrl(stru
return -ENOMEM;
_urb->type = bt_cb(skb)->pkt_type;
- dr = kmalloc(sizeof(*dr), GFP_ATOMIC);
+ dr = kzalloc(sizeof(*dr), GFP_ATOMIC);
if (!dr) {
_urb_free(_urb);
return -ENOMEM;
